Hi,
I am trying to make it possible to break out of my mex function using ctrl-c. I have tried using the undocumented uc MATLAB library (as detailed here: https://undocumentedmatlab.com/blog/mex-ctrl-c-interrupt ), however the sample program does not detect ctrl-c.
I have also tried adding my own SIGINT handler (see: https://linuxtoosx.blogspot.com/2010/10/ctrl-c-signal-catching-from-c-program.html ). This doesn't work either.
I have tried this on macOS 10.13.4, in MATLAB versions 2018a, 2017b and 2016a. I've also tried it on Windows 10 in MATLAB 2018a.
The last posts I see online about this are from 2016. Has anyone had any more recent luck doing this? If so, please advise on how to make it work!
